  • Patent number: 8678444
    Abstract: A coupling element of a fluid circuit. The coupling element includes a tubular body externally provided with an annular shoulder in which a groove is provided having an end wall flanked by an outer side and by an inner side so as to receive an annular seal designed to bear against a surface surrounding an inlet orifice of a channel of a member to which the element is designed to be coupled. The body defines at least one passage for bringing the fluid into the groove so as to push the seal back against the outer surface of the groove, and against the surface surrounding the inlet orifice of the channel.

  • Patent number: 8555480
    Abstract: A coupling formed of a tubular body defining an internal channel. The body is formed of a first part for connecting the channel to a circuit element and a second part defining a housing for a pipe end, the first and second parts including mutually engaged end portions, wherein the housing extends into the end portion of the second part and the end portions include facing openings for receiving a clip element for securing the parts to each other. The opening of the second part opens into the housing and the clip element has a locking portion that is elastically deformable from a retaining state to a free state for extracting the clip element. The clip element projects into the housing such that the pipe end prevents the locking portion from deforming to its free state and being extracted.

  • Publication number: 20110318099
    Abstract: An anchor device for anchoring an element such as a coupling in an opening in a wall the device including a sleeve for receiving the element, the sleeve being externally provided with a shoulder for bearing against a first face of the wall, and with an anchor member facing the shoulder having a portion that is resiliently movable between a laterally projecting position and a retracted position. The anchor member is a frustoconical ring received in a groove in the outside of the sleeve, the ring having larger end facing the shoulder with a sloping surface which forms the resiliently movable portion and which bears in the laterally projecting position against a zone of intersection between a side surface of the opening and a second face of the wall.

  • Patent number: 7819135
    Abstract: The rigid coupling device includes a closure valve extended by a retractable sliding stop member of general tubular shape made from elastically deformable material, having at least one outward radial projection forming a stop against a corresponding inward radial projection of a movable interior body that contains the valve. The stop member has an open end opposite the opening of the cylindrical cavity of one end connecting to the conduit. Simultaneous withdrawal of the interior body and of the valve into the interior body has the effect of causing this open end to contract, forcibly inserting it into the cylindrical cavity of the connecting end in such a manner as to overcome the stop.

  • Patent number: 7621569
    Abstract: An implantation cartridge for a pipe connection designed to be fitted in a housing includes a body and a quick coupling, the inlet of the housing has an annular rim designed to form, with the pipe in the connection end position and when the cartridge is in an intermediate insertion position in its housing, a stop for limiting the axial travel of the push button so as to make the connection of the pipe to the cartridge irreversible.
